    When considering a cheek lift in Montclair, the ideal age can vary based on individual factors such as skin elasticity, bone structure, and personal aesthetic goals. Generally, patients in their late 30s to early 50s often seek cheek lifts to address the natural aging process that leads to sagging skin and loss of volume in the cheeks. However, it's not uncommon for younger individuals in their late 20s to early 30s to undergo this procedure if they have experienced significant volume loss due to weight loss or genetics.

    The best age for a cheek lift is ultimately determined by the specific concerns and goals of the patient. A consultation with a qualified plastic surgeon in Montclair can provide personalized advice, taking into account the patient's overall health, skin condition, and desired outcomes. It's important to note that while age can be a factor, it is not the sole determinant. Each person's journey to achieving their desired facial contour is unique, and the decision should be made based on a thorough understanding of the procedure and its potential results.

    In summary, while the late 30s to early 50s is a common age range for cheek lifts, the best age for you will depend on your individual circumstances and goals. Consulting with a professional can help you make an informed decision that aligns with your aesthetic and health needs.

    Understanding the Ideal Age for Cheek Lift in Montclair

    Cheek lift procedures, also known as mid-face lifts, are designed to restore volume and lift the cheeks to a more youthful position. The ideal age for such a procedure can indeed vary widely based on individual factors, including skin elasticity, bone structure, and personal aesthetic goals. However, for many patients, the late 30s to early 50s is a common timeframe when natural aging often leads to noticeable changes in the cheek area.

    Factors Influencing the Best Age for Cheek Lift

    Several factors can influence the optimal age for a cheek lift. These include:

    1. Skin Elasticity: As we age, our skin loses its elasticity, which can lead to sagging cheeks. Patients in their late 30s to early 50s often experience this change, making it a suitable time for a cheek lift.

    2. Bone Structure: The underlying bone structure also plays a role. Over time, the bones of the face can change, contributing to a hollowed or sagging appearance. Understanding these changes can help determine the best time for a cheek lift.

    3. Personal Aesthetic Goals: Each individual has unique aesthetic goals. Some may seek a cheek lift earlier to maintain a youthful appearance, while others may wait until more significant changes occur.

    Benefits of Timing the Cheek Lift Appropriately

    Timing the cheek lift appropriately can offer several benefits:

    1. Natural Results: Performing the procedure at the right age can help achieve more natural-looking results, as the skin and underlying structures are still relatively resilient.

    2. Long-lasting Effects: Early intervention can potentially extend the longevity of the results, as the skin and tissues are less compromised by extensive aging.

    3. Enhanced Confidence: Addressing aging concerns in the cheek area can significantly boost self-confidence and overall satisfaction with one's appearance.

    Consultation and Personalized Assessment

    Ultimately, the best age for a cheek lift in Montclair is highly individualized. A thorough consultation with a qualified plastic surgeon is essential. During this consultation, the surgeon will assess your skin quality, bone structure, and aesthetic goals to determine the most appropriate timing for your cheek lift.

    In conclusion, while the late 30s to early 50s is a common timeframe for many, the ideal age for a cheek lift can vary. Personal factors and a professional assessment are key to determining the optimal time for this transformative procedure.

    Understanding the Ideal Age for Cheek Lift in Montclair

    Cheek lift, also known as a mid-facelift, is a cosmetic procedure designed to restore volume and lift the cheeks, thereby reducing the signs of aging. The ideal age for this procedure can vary from person to person, depending on several factors including skin elasticity, bone structure, and the presence of early signs of aging.

    Factors Influencing the Best Age for Cheek Lift

    Several factors play a crucial role in determining the optimal age for a cheek lift:

    1. Skin Elasticity: As we age, our skin loses its elasticity, leading to sagging and wrinkles. Individuals with good skin elasticity in their 30s might not need a cheek lift immediately, whereas those who start noticing early signs of sagging in their late 30s or early 40s might benefit from the procedure.

    2. Bone Structure: The structure of the facial bones can also influence the timing of a cheek lift. Individuals with a strong bone structure might age more gracefully and can delay the procedure until later in life. Conversely, those with a more delicate bone structure might notice signs of aging earlier and could consider the procedure in their 40s.

    3. Lifestyle and Health: A healthy lifestyle, including proper nutrition and avoiding excessive sun exposure, can help maintain skin health and delay the need for a cheek lift. Individuals who maintain a healthy lifestyle might be able to postpone the procedure until their late 40s or early 50s.
